Transaction 51d79240aa114067695740d9fe6f92625db9963cf8ab43715f1b353ae3ffb176
1 Input
2 Outputs
- 51d79240aa114067695740d9fe6f92625db9963cf8ab43715f1b353ae3ffb176:0
- 51d79240aa114067695740d9fe6f92625db9963cf8ab43715f1b353ae3ffb176:1
value 281262
address 1FGcLgUm9vhKbTLBHBjMBKFhihetqWQyM7
value 5499000
address 1JEjv9crwao6GYN8i7eENHZagxcH6LVsZL